黑狐家游戏

构建高效仓库数据库,从设计到实施的全面指南,数据仓库构建步骤

欧气 0 0

本文目录导读:

  1. 数据库设计
  2. 数据存储
  3. 查询优化

随着我国物流行业的快速发展,仓库作为物流体系中的重要环节,其管理水平的高低直接影响到企业的竞争力,而构建一个高效、稳定的仓库数据库是提升仓库管理水平的关键,本文将从数据库设计、数据存储、查询优化等方面,为您详细介绍如何建立仓库数据库。

数据库设计

1、需求分析

构建高效仓库数据库,从设计到实施的全面指南,数据仓库构建步骤

图片来源于网络,如有侵权联系删除

在建立仓库数据库之前,首先要对仓库业务进行深入的需求分析,了解仓库的基本业务流程,包括入库、出库、库存管理、盘点等环节,明确数据库需要存储哪些数据,以及数据之间的关系。

2、数据库设计原则

(1)规范化原则:遵循数据库规范化理论,避免数据冗余和更新异常。

(2)一致性原则:确保数据的一致性,避免出现数据矛盾。

(3)可扩展性原则:数据库设计应具备良好的可扩展性,以适应业务发展。

3、数据库表结构设计

根据需求分析,设计数据库表结构,以下列举几个常见仓库数据库表:

(1)库存表:存储商品信息、库存数量、库存状态等。

(2)出入库记录表:记录入库、出库操作,包括商品信息、操作时间、操作人员等。

(3)仓库信息表:存储仓库的基本信息,如仓库名称、地址、面积等。

构建高效仓库数据库,从设计到实施的全面指南,数据仓库构建步骤

图片来源于网络,如有侵权联系删除

(4)商品分类表:存储商品分类信息,便于数据查询和统计。

(5)员工信息表:存储仓库员工信息,包括姓名、职位、联系方式等。

数据存储

1、数据库选型

根据仓库业务需求,选择合适的数据库管理系统(DBMS),常见数据库系统有MySQL、Oracle、SQL Server等,选择数据库时,需考虑以下因素:

(1)性能:数据库性能应满足仓库业务需求。

(2)可靠性:数据库应具备较高的可靠性,确保数据安全。

(3)易用性:数据库操作简单,便于维护。

2、数据存储策略

(1)数据分区:根据业务需求,对数据进行分区,提高查询效率。

(2)数据压缩:对数据进行压缩,减少存储空间占用。

构建高效仓库数据库,从设计到实施的全面指南,数据仓库构建步骤

图片来源于网络,如有侵权联系删除

(3)备份与恢复:定期备份数据库,确保数据安全。

查询优化

1、索引优化

(1)合理创建索引:根据查询需求,为数据库表创建合适的索引。

(2)索引维护:定期对索引进行维护,确保索引的有效性。

2、查询语句优化

(1)避免使用SELECT *:尽量使用具体的字段名,减少数据传输量。

(2)使用JOIN代替子查询:在可能的情况下,使用JOIN代替子查询,提高查询效率。

(3)优化查询语句:对查询语句进行优化,提高查询速度。

建立高效仓库数据库是提升仓库管理水平的关键,本文从数据库设计、数据存储、查询优化等方面,为您介绍了如何构建仓库数据库,在实际操作中,还需根据企业实际情况进行调整和优化,希望本文能对您有所帮助。

标签: #仓库数据库怎么建立

黑狐家游戏
  • 评论列表

留言评论